    Woman charged with attempted murder after car hit pedestrians in London

    Gabrielle Carrington, 29, was charged with attempted murder after a car she drove hit pedestrians on Argyll Street in London, leaving a woman in life-threatening condition and a man with life-changing injuries. A second woman sustained minor injuries in the incident that occurred at 4:30am on Sunday.

    Woman arrested after car driven into pedestrians in central London

    A 29-year-old woman was arrested on suspicion of attempted murder and drink driving after a car struck pedestrians on Argyll Street in Westminster, London. A woman in her 30s is in critical condition, and a man in his 50s sustained life-changing injuries in the incident at 4:30am on Sunday.
